Gen Ed II.C.2. Western Heritage: Social and Behavioral Sciences

These courses engage students in a critical assessment of how social and behavioral studies and their methodologies help them better understand Western culture, behavior, or social and political institutions.

Two courses from different disciplines are required in this category. In all Category II requirements, no more than three courses from one discipline (e.g., ECON, POSC) may be taken for GenEd credit. Courses in italics are honors courses.
